Worst combat change ever

This latest change has to be the worst yet. Another kick in the teeth to fighters.

We've fixed an issue that was used by some Syrnia fighters to gain more exp/h than other fighters by skipping the pause between two fights in "fight all"-mode.

For this we've also had to disable the "Fight all" link in the fighting screens.However, to ensure you gain about the same exp/h than before (or even more) the pause in between two "fight all" fights has been reduced from 10+crowding to just 10 seconds. This should remove about 8-15 seconds per fight.
Please do watch out with AFK fighting, as you might now be able to face more monsters than before in between two botchecks.

Nothing has changed regarding the "Fight one more" option.We have considered (and are still considering) other solutions to this problem. But it's quite hard as every solution has got a few downsides.

For players who choose to fight in locations with less fighters, its now pointless to do this as everyone will have the same gap between fights. We all lose the ability to click fight all monsters so fighters who used this option will get xp slower.

So after players having to get 2 million xp to wear their platina axe's again, you now have to do this much slower thanks to this update. So turn 3 weeks of work into 4!

Bug fixes and changes

A few more fixes and changes have been made, the most notable being the change to weapon stats.

  • Removed the instant farming fail on all crops, this was intended but caused a lot confusion because it was not properly documented. Instead of the instant fail, we've added the chance to find less crops than you tought to harvest, just like there already was the chance to find more crops. There will be no more instant fails.
  • Frozen players shops will be hidden from now on.
  • The silver medium shield armour has raised from 9 to 10, silver small shield has been raised from 7 to 9
  • Improved inactive account deletion.
  • Inactive accounts who ran a clan, will pass on clan leadership to a random clan member. If none found, the whole clan will be deleted.
  • Fixed whisper ignore: Ignored players whispers would still be shown in whisper history.
  • Fixed: Group fighting will not take other fighters into account that are at the same location, but fighting different monsters.
  • The OL payer display will now display as: TAG LEVEL NAME ATTACK HP instead of TAG LEVEL NAME ATTACK LEVEL HP
  • Weapon stats have been increased to make sure all smithable items are better than all the smithable items that require a lower smithing level (The same counts for the level to equip it, as its equal to the smtihing level). This mainly affected the daggers/short swords etc. Also especially Platina and Syriet.

      Critical hits change

      Criticals hits have been adjusted so that you only get one if your hit on a creature is 80% or more of your maximun hit.

      Before today it was at 75% or above.

      Part of the reason for this change was that you could have a large range of critical hits if you are wearing a +21 power suit for example. For higher level combat players this would be more obvious.

      01-09-2008 Game updates: Chat, smithing and more

      Region chat

      The Region chat channel has been added. This channel will allow you to talk to, and hear from, players who are at the same island or cave.

      Login messages have also been moved to region chat.

      The new region chat should do the community well. You can now talk to players who got the same level range/interest as you, as they are at the same island/cave.

      The world chat has not been removed, but it has moved to channel 2. The chat channel ignore option has been reset because of all the changes, you will need to reselect the channels you want to ignore.

      Chat report

      A new link has been added next to the chatbar; Report.

      Using this link you can report unacceptable chat behavior. You simply need to enter one or multiple usernames, select one or more channels and add a description. Moderators can then use your report and take action where necessary. The report function has replaced chat tickets. Please note that we've chosen not to give feedback about reports. This saves us a lot of work (just imagine how much reports are sent
      when someone abuses world chat), but besides that you also do not have to worry
      about it any more.

      We hope that you'll notice that sending in chat reports does help, instead of receiving feedback about every single report. Adding the chat report function, and the region chat also changes the way that players experience moderators. Moderators will no longer talk in chat. This also means no more confirmations of mutes etc. are given in the chat. This could be nasty for some players when they cannot reply to players that are talking to them, but it's pretty safe to say that people who are muted deserve just that ;).

      Furthermore, the last moderation change is that players can notice if their tickets have been replied to by a senior moderator due to it being marked as such.

      Whisper

      You can now whisper players privately. You can do so by typing Joe@Hello there! in the chat input bar. This will send Hello There! to the player Joe. It does not matter what channel you've selected, as the @ sign will overrule the channel selection. The ignore function works on whisper, and do also note that the chat report function can be used against whisper abuse too.

      Smithing

      The smiting tables always were pretty inconsistent. Because of this, and other changes in this update, we have changed the smithing tables.

      The following table now counts for all metals (bronze,iron...syriet). You only need
      to add the base metal's level.

      0 Pickaxe

      0 Dagger

      0 Hatchet

      1 Sabatons

      2 Medium helm

      2 Short sword

      3 Scimitar

      3 Small shield

      4 Mace

      5 Hands

      6 Long sword

      7 Medium shield

      8 Chainmail

      9 Legs

      10 Large helm

      11 Axe

      12 Large shield

      13 Two handed sword

      14 Plate

      The metal base levels:-

      5 Bronze

      10 Iron

      25 Steel

      40 Silver

      55 Gold

      70 Platina

      85 Syriet

      Because the items have been moved around, experience has too. Looking at
      the tables, it doesn't look like experience has changed much for smithers. If we
      somehow notice it has affected smithing (experience wise) we will consider the
      feedback and balance it where necessary.

      Weapon and armour level requirements:

      Until now, most of the smithed items were useless. Level requirements have been added on every single smithable item.

      These level requirements are the same as the smithing requirements.

      Reasons to add it:

      • Motivation and more reasons for every level up
      • The smithing items all have use now
      • More trade
      • The rare sets (such as Elven) have more use too, but do not rule out smithed items.
      • Also, because we wanted this change, it needed to be added now, at introduction of Syriet.

      We realize there is one reason to complain for some players: You are not able to wear some items, that you were previously able to wear. This means it could be possible you are now 'weaker' than you would have been before this change.

      This problem only really affect players that are level 10,25,40,55,70 or a few levels higher, as higher level players will be able to wear almost or exactly the same as before. Luckily, the above problem doesn't count for all players. However we've tried to reduce/eliminate the problem.

      1. This is a 'temporary' solution for the complaint. You can keep wearing any items you were wearing before the update (even if they would now be a too high level for you to equip).

      2. More sets will be added, such as at least two arena sets (that can be gotten by exchanging arena medals). Sets like these are of course rare, but will allow equal or
      better stats than before on the same levels. About the arena sets: We expect to add these in one of the very next game updates.

      3. The most important fix for this complaint is that we've raised a lot of the items stats, according to their level. E.g. a plate now requires a higher level to wear, but also has more armour. A lot of the weapons and armour have raised stats, so that they should be close to, or better than before.We have tried to combat this one and only complaint against this level requirement change.       Syriet (ore) in game !

      Syriet ore has been added to the game, this allows smithing the best available items at the moment. Syriet ore has been spotted in the Arch. Caves. Syriet smelting is now also possible. It is not sure if the Syriet ore will exhaust in the future, and if the smelting conditions will stay as favorable in Arch. Cave 4. (We want to be able to give it a better spot if required ;) ).The platina ore respawn amount has increased at the Arch caves.

      Some other changes:
      Fighting:

      A Critical hit message will appear if you hit very high for your doing, taking the weapon into account. In other words; The critital hit message will appear if you hit
      close to your maximum hit thats possible with your weapon. This has changed
      nothing to the actual damage done and received.
